Description
This ceramide-enriched moisturizer replenishes and strengthens the skin’s natural moisture barrier for a smooth, balanced and ageless-looking complexion. Vitamin F is a building block of ceramides, replenishing lipid levels and strengthening the skin’s natural moisture barrier. Coconut reduces Transepidermal Water Loss (TEWL) and increases skin moisturization and Beetroot Extract addresses short and long term causes of dehydration, for increased skin smoothness and moisturization.
This Sunday Riley product is vegetarian and cruelty-free and formulated without parabens, phthalates, mineral oil, sulfates, gluten, and artificial fragrance.
How To Use
Apply twice a day, morning and night, as the last step of your skincare routine to lock-in moisture.
